Senior Control Systems Plant Engineer

Estacada OR

Job Function Summary

As a Senior Control Systems Engineer you will have the unique opportunity to design develop and maintain advanced control systems that ensure the efficient reliable and safe operation of PGEs energy infrastructure. You will provide expertise in conceptual design programming and configuration of various systems including SCADA metering distribution automation and plant control systems contributing to PGEs commitment to clean energy and reliable service. A successful candidate will have advanced knowledge of engineering principles industry standards and technology trends coupled with exceptional problem-solving and communication skills. This role offers the chance to work on cutting-edge projects that directly impact the energy landscape of Oregon shaping the future of sustainable power distribution and management.

In this role youll design develop install manage and/or maintain generation plant controls systems that control and monitor systems equipment and processes ensuring these systems and processes operate efficiently reliably and safely.

Key Responsibilities

Engineering Standards: Maintains currency in state-of-the-art engineering practices and provides guidance and direction on engineering processes and standards to colleagues as requested.

Engineering Production: Prepares a variety of complex engineering deliverables for larger or multiple projects; coordinates multiple discipline activity.

Production: Control Systems Function Develops procedures and job aids for design configuration operation and maintenance of the system.

Production: Plant Control Systems Subfunction Designs develops and manages generation plant control systems instrumentation and other related equipment and machinery; reviews work of other engineers. Creates and maintains plant control system DCS network plans.

Project Coordination: All Engineering Actively coordinates with other internal/external team members on moderately complex projects including representing the team to interdepartmental stakeholders.

Project Coordination: Plant Control Systems Subfunction Plans develops and coordinates projects with complex design construction operation maintenance or testing elements in support of engineering and construction needs of hydro wind and thermal plants; provides accurate capital budget and job estimates.
